Two SIMD proposals are reshaping Solana's economic model. SIMD-550 wants to spike the initial inflation rate to 30% while compressing the timeline to hit 1.5% inflation from 2032 down to 2029. SIMD-553, already approved in July, introduces a burn fee on compute units that aims to push daily burns from roughly 600-800 SOL to a target of 7,500-9,000 SOL. The combined effect, per the report, is a reduction in net issuance of $1.4-1.5 billion over six years. Let's be clear about what this is. This is not a consensus change. This is not a new virtual machine. This is an economic policy adjustment. The complexity is low. The risk of technical failure is minimal. The real action is in the incentive structures. The question is whether the burn data will validate that belief. Let's run the numbers. The current staking APR sits around 5%. The proposal path takes that down to roughly 2.25% over three years. That is a massive cut to the risk-free rate of the Solana ecosystem. Validators will feel it. Stakers will feel it. The question is where that capital goes. The staking yield is being deliberately suppressed to force capital into riskier, more productive uses. That is a bet on the ecosystem's ability to absorb that capital. It is not a guaranteed outcome. The burn mechanism is the more interesting piece. SIMD-553 is essentially Solana's version of EIP-1559. It charges a fee on compute units and burns it. The target is 7,500-9,000 SOL per day. That is a tenfold increase from current levels. But here is the uncomfortable truth: even at the high end of that range, the daily burn does not fully offset the daily inflation of roughly $4.5 million. Solana remains in net inflation territory. The deflationary narrative is a multi-year project, not an immediate event. This is where the contrarian angle comes in. The market is treating this as a pure supply squeeze. But the real story is the redistribution of power within the ecosystem. Liquid staking protocols like Marinade and Jito are facing a headwind. Their core product is staking yield. If that yield drops from 5% to 2.25%, their value proposition weakens. Meanwhile, DeFi protocols like Jupiter and Raydium stand to benefit from the capital rotation. This is not a rising tide that lifts all boats. It is a targeted reallocation that creates winners and losers. The ledger does not lie, but the CEOs do. The governance process is the wildcard. SIMD-553 already passed. SIMD-550 is still in discussion. The validator community has significant skin in the game. Their primary income source is staking rewards. A proposal that cuts those rewards by more than half is going to face resistance. The governance vote is not a foregone conclusion. It is a political battle dressed up as a technical discussion. And then there is the regulatory overhang. This is the elephant in the room that no one wants to talk about. A proposal designed to increase scarcity and push prices higher is, from the SEC's perspective, a textbook securities characteristic. The Howey test looks at the expectation of profits from the efforts of others. A governance proposal that explicitly aims to reduce supply and boost value is a gift to any regulator looking to make a case.
